Are you already making plans for your curriculum and instruction for next school year?  

The robust readiness and predictive data available within ACT® and PreACT® reports are the insights that can help you unlock college and career readiness trends and help you drive instruction for your students, ensuring they are on their path to success. 

Join us to learn how to use ACT data to:

  • Identify strong practice items.
  • Simplify student level grouping.
  • Design effective bell ringers.
  • Develop targeted student check-ins.
  • Master personalized advising.

Don’t miss this opportunity to gain deeper insights into how to create a blueprint for success, regardless of if you are using the data for college reportable or non-college reportable instruction.
